1. Product introduction: Main functions and advantages of the equipment:
|
1.1 Product Overview To accurately simulate the loads on the transmission system, power generation system, and bearing system of wind power generation systems, and to study their mechanical behavior and durability under real working conditions. Weisi can provide equipment with various loading capabilities for wind turbine systems of different sizes, and conduct comprehensive evaluations and improvements for the key reliability of wind power generation systems. 1.2 Product Advantages and Technical Features 1.2.1 Innovative Technologies The integrated static pressure support technology achieves professional dynamic and static performance and low friction characteristics. 1.2.2. Accurate/reproducible The advanced Weisi control system and application software ensure the accuracy of loading testing and obtain professional accuracy. 1.2.3 Widely Used Suitable for whole machine testing, transmission system testing, and can also achieve multi degree of freedom loading testing of wind turbine pitch systems, main bearings, yaw bearings, and other components. 1.2.4 Efficient operation A sturdy and efficient design can achieve low operating costs, high uptime, and long lifespan. |
